What companies run services between Gouda, Netherlands and Schiphol, Netherlands?

There is no direct connection from Gouda to Schiphol. However, you can take the train to Alphen a/d Rijn, walk to Alphen a/d Rijn, Station, take the line 470 bus to Schiphol, Airport/Plaza, then take the line 180 bus to Schiphol, Zuideinde. Alternatively, you can take a train from Gouda to Schiphol, Southern Crossstraat via Rotterdam Centraal, Schiphol, and Schiphol, Airport in around 1h 29m.
